The Glory of God in Preaching

September 27-28, 2010

Christ Fellowship Baptist Church, 445 Azalea Road, Mobile, AL 36609

The highest aim in expository preaching is soli deo gloria--the glory of God alone. No pulpit can rise higher than its lofty view of God. As the proclamation of God goes, so goes the pulpit--and as the pulpit goes, so goes the church. Everything in ministry hinges on a towering view of God. 


In this conference, Drs. R. C. Sproul and Steven Lawson will focus upon the biblical preaching that is God-centered and God-exalting. Our goal is to ignite a renewed passion for God's glory in our exposition of Scripture. In each session, we will be challenging expositors to hold forth an elevated view of our sovereign God in preaching. When the absolute holiness of God is once again recovered in contemporary preaching, worship will be transcendent, Christ will be treasured, discipleship will be galvanized, and evangelism energized.
